- Los
ejercicios propuestos serán tomados del libro: 2003 Artificial Intelligence a
Modern Aproach, second edition RUSSELL, Stuart
and NORVIG, Peter
- Se debe presentear
(opcional)una hoja (no paper) por laboratorio con tablas mostrando los
experimentos realizados
- Unidad
I
- Lab 1 IA + Agentes +
investigación final avance
Hecho 13 de
Mayo
- Hacer
la propuesta de su investigación final , presentar un informe de
lo que piensa investigar
- Presentar su página web,
con la información de su investigación final presente
en dicha
pagina
- Resolver
los siguientes ejercicios cap
1 1.1 1.2 1.3 1.7
1.10
- Resolver
los siguientes ejercicios cap 2
2.1 2.2 2.3 2.5 2.6
- Lab 2 Busqueda no informada +
investigación final avance Hecho
20 de Mayo
- Ratificar la propuesta de
su investigación final
- Presentar
el cronograma de trabajo por semanas
- Presentar
los principales papers, libros
con los cuales se
guiara para su investigación final
- Actualizar
web
- Implementar un
programa que resuelva el 8 puzzle utilizando la estrategia de búsqueda
primero
en amplitud, utilizar una tabla hash para mapear los nodos ya visitados
- Implementar un
programa que resuelva el 8 puzzle utilizando la estrategia de
búsqueda
primero en profundidad (limitada), utilizar una tabla hash para mapear
los
nodos ya visitados
- Implementar un
programa que resuelva el problema de 8 puzzle utilizando la
estrategia de búsqueda de profundidad iterativa, utilizar una tabla
hash para
mapear los nodos ya visitados
- Lab 3 Busqueda
informada
Hecho
03 de Junio
- Implementar
busqueda A* para solucionar el problema del 8 puzzle utilizando h1 y h2
vistos en clase
- Implementar
RBFS y probarlo para encontrar la ruta mas corta de un punto A hacia
uno B
- Implementar el algoritmo Hill
climbing para solucionar el problema de las 8 reynas
- Resolver
los siguientes ejercicios : cap3 y cap 4 3.1 3.2
3.7 4.1 4.2
- Lab 4 Búsqueda
Online, algoritmos genéticos +
investigación final avance Hecho 10 Junio
- Presentar avance
de su investigacion final según cronograma
- Actualizar
web con todos los algoritmos y trabajos presentados a la fecha
(escribir de manera amena)
- Implementar
utilizando algoritmos genéticos una solución para el TSP
- Implementar
el algoritmo de Búsqueda Online DFS-Online, para un problema de
exploración
- Proyecto de implementacion
Unidad I
24 de Junio exposicion en hora de clases
- Exposicion
(20 minutos max por grupo), incluir descripcion y experimentos
realizados, etc
- Juego
con elemento de chance utilizando poda-alfaBeta
- Juego
con poda - alfaBeta y quiescense search
- Encontrar
donde dos paginas web se encuentran utilizando busqueda bidireccional
(distribuida)
- Programación
Genética (o algun algoritmo de computacion evolutiva no visto en clase)
- Algún
algoritmo de búsqueda heurística no visto en clase
- Presentacion de posters
Hecho 26 de Junio
en Horas de clases (30 minutos max por grupo)
- Unidad
II
- Lab 1 Problema de satisfaccion de
restricciones
- Implementar
un algoritmo para PSR que utilice heurística de grado, heurística MVR y
forward checking para el problema de coloracion de mapas
- Presentar avance de investigacion y
actualizacion de página web
- Lab 2 Incertidumbre
- Implemente un programa que realice
inferencia utilizando distribucion conjunta completa, su programa debe
manejar probabilidades conjuntas, condicionadas, etc, para un conjunto
de variables aleatorias > 7
- Lab 3
- Diseñe e implemente una red Bayesiana, y realize inferencia usando el algoritmo de eliminacion de variables
- Escriba un paper sobre lógica difusa, enviar dicho paper al correo jorgeluis.guevaradiaz@gmail.com, antes del 23-08-08
- Unidad
III
- Lab 1
- Implementar un clasificador usando Nayve Bayes
- Lab 2
- Implementar un perceptron
para clasificar nueces (ver diapositiva) utlizando el algoritmo de
aprendizaje para el perceptron
- Cuales
son los valores de w b y k para la funcion AND con el perceptron en su
forma primal, testear sus resultados a mano e implementar el algoritmo
- Lab 3
- Implementar una aplicacion interesante (investigar) utlizando el algoritmo de
aprendizaje LMS para el adaline
- Cuales son los valores de alfa b y k para el perceptron en su forma dual (usar la funcion AND), testear sus resultados a mano e implementar el algoritmo
- lab 4 (opcional)
- Implementar una Red MLP (opcional: reemplazará el laboratorio mas bajo que tenga)
- RUSSELL, Stuart
and NORVIG, Peter Artificial Intelligence a
Modern Aproach, second edition 2003
- FREEMAN, James and SKAPURA David Neural
Networks, algorithms, applications and practice,
Adison-Wesley 1997
- BARR, A; FEIGENBAUM, A The
Handbook of Artificial Intelligence, Kaufman, Los Altos, Calif., 1981
- KOHONEN, Teuvo Self Organization Maps,
third edition, Springer 2001
- http://www.aaai.org/.
Sitio web de la asociación
para el avance de la inteligencia artificial

Jorge Luis Guevara Díaz
Escuela
de Informática
Universidad
Nacional de Trujillo
2008